I'm going to do the rounds of some estate agents today- what should I ask? - I'm thinking- what sort of marketing will they do, nature of the brochure, whether they include floorplans etc, commission rate (of course!), link in to the internet listing organisations, how many staff and office hours, I'm a bit concerned that one of them seems to have property a long time on the market but I need to check the figures to see if that just means they are bunched together or there is a genuine disparity.
